Scraping Therapy (Gua Sha)
Scraping Therapy, or Gua Sha in Eastern medicine, is a manual therapy that uses specialized steel tools to gently scrape the skin. This technique is a valuable component of Therapeutic, Neuromuscular, and Sports massages. Scraping therapy is particularly effective for treating injuries and chronic pain by reducing tension, enhancing blood flow, and addressing inflammation. It targets the connective tissue around joints, tendons, and ligaments, which can improve joint range of motion and overall mobility.
Typically, Scraping Therapy involves brief, yet impactful sessions. At SWSM, this modality is highly effective for addressing persistent issues such as tendonitis (e.g., tennis elbow, plantar fasciitis, and trigger finger). It also complements Neuromuscular Therapy by soothing over-sensitized nerves, making it a versatile addition to various treatment plans.
